Scope and Content

Correspondence of Norah H. Evans, with transcripts and notes by her, relating to John Hooker, The order and usage of the keeping of a parlement in England [London, ca. 1572]. See Vernon F. Shaw, Parliament in Elizabethan England. John Hooker's Order and Usage (New Haven & London, 1977).

Administrative / Biographical History

Norah Holden Evans (d 1973) was a historian.

Acquisition Information

The papers were bequeathed to the Library, with a copy of Hooker's work ([pr. bk.]Don. e. 809), by Norah Evans in 1973.
